当前位置: 首页 > news >正文

wordpress 模板 新闻搜狗搜索引擎优化论文

wordpress 模板 新闻,搜狗搜索引擎优化论文,网站代运营方案,网上商城网站建设方案书PHP基础教程 1. PHP简介 PHP是一种广泛使用的开源服务器端脚本语言,它特别适用于网页开发,并可嵌入到HTML中使用。 2. PHP环境搭建 Windows: 可以使用XAMPP或WAMP。Mac: 可以使用MAMP。Linux: 可以使用XAMPP或LAMP。 3. 第一个PHP程序 创建一个名为…

PHP基础教程

1. PHP简介

PHP是一种广泛使用的开源服务器端脚本语言,它特别适用于网页开发,并可嵌入到HTML中使用。

2. PHP环境搭建

  • Windows: 可以使用XAMPP或WAMP。
  • Mac: 可以使用MAMP。
  • Linux: 可以使用XAMPP或LAMP。

3. 第一个PHP程序

创建一个名为hello.php的文件,并写入以下代码:

<?php
echo "Hello, World!";
?>

在浏览器中访问这个文件,你将看到输出"Hello, World!"。

4. PHP变量

在PHP中,变量以$符号开始。

<?php
$greeting = "Hello";
echo $greeting . ", World!";
?>

5. PHP数据类型

PHP支持多种数据类型,包括:

  • 整型(Integer)
  • 浮点型(Float)
  • 字符串(String)
  • 布尔型(Boolean)
  • 数组(Array)
  • 对象(Object)
  • 资源(Resource)

6. PHP控制结构

条件语句
<?php
$number = 10;
if ($number > 5) {echo "Number is greater than 5";
} else {echo "Number is less than or equal to 5";
}
?>
循环
<?php
for ($i = 0; $i < 5; $i++) {echo $i . " ";
}
?>

7. PHP函数

<?php
function greet($name) {return "Hello, " . $name;
}echo greet("World");
?>

8. PHP数组

<?php
$fruits = array("apple", "banana", "cherry");
echo $fruits[1]; // 输出 banana
?>

9. PHP表单处理

创建一个简单的HTML表单,并在PHP中处理它:

<form action="process_form.php" method="post">Name: <input type="text" name="name"><input type="submit" value="Submit">
</form>

process_form.php中:

<?php
if ($_SERVER["REQUEST_METHOD"] == "POST") {$name = htmlspecialchars($_POST["name"]);echo "Hello, " . $name;
}
?>

10. PHP连接数据库

使用MySQLi扩展连接数据库:

<?php
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"myDB";//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);// 检查连接
if ($conn->connect_error) {die("Connection failed: " . $conn->connect_error);
}$sql = "SELECT id, name FROM users";
$result = $conn->query($sql);if ($result->num_rows > 0) {// 输出数据while($row = $result->fetch_assoc()) {echo "id: " . $row["id"]. " - Name: " . $row["name"]. "<br>";}
} else {echo "0 results";
}
$conn->close();
?>

11. PHP会话管理

使用session来跟踪用户:

<?php
session_start();// 检查是否设置
if (!isset($_SESSION["username"])) {$_SESSION["username"] = "Guest";
}echo "Hello, " . $_SESSION["username"];
?>

12. PHP文件处理

读取和写入文件:

<?php
$content = "Some sample text";
$file = fopen("example.txt", "w");
fwrite($file, $content);
fclose($file);$file = fopen("example.txt", "r");
echo fread($file, filesize("example.txt"));
fclose($file);
?>

13. PHP错误处理

使用try-catch块来处理异常:

<?php
try {// 可能出错的代码
} catch (Exception $e) {echo "An error occurred: " . $e->getMessage();
}
?>

14. PHP面向对象编程

定义和使用类:

<?php
class Greeter {public function greet($name) {return "Hello, " . $name;}
}$greeter = new Greeter();
echo $greeter->greet("World");
?>

15. PHP编码规范

  • 使用PSR编码标准。
  • 保持代码的可读性和一致性。

这个教程只是一个起点,PHP是一个功能强大的语言,有更多高级特性等待你去探索。随着你技能的提升,你可以学习框架(如Laravel或Symfony),这将帮助你构建更复杂的应用程序。

http://www.mmbaike.com/news/52015.html

相关文章:

  • 东莞连衣裙 东莞网站建设竞价外包
  • 广州东莞网站建设南京seo圈子
  • 对网站界面设计起决定性作用的是网站关键词百度自然排名优化
  • 做网站用asp和html珠海网站建设优化
  • 网站建设的商品分类编码app推广公司
  • 成都网站建设培训学校谷歌搜索指数查询
  • 网站设建设表单lol今日赛事直播
  • 用html5做手机网站艾滋病阻断药
  • 澳门建设银行官方网站百度seo策略
  • b2b网站开发技术文档google推广seo
  • 河池网站制作深圳百度快速排名优化
  • 网站开发找哪个百度网址大全设为主页
  • 公安局网站备案seo网站推广目的
  • 2016市网站建设总结友情链接你会回来感谢我
  • 常熟做网站seo优化教程自学
  • 网站后端做留言板功能百中搜
  • 小俊哥网站建设广告联盟怎么做
  • js代码网站大全seo网站优化工具
  • 哪个公司做网站好苏州现在什么网络推广好
  • 写网站策划书需要注意什么2023最新15件重大新闻
  • 郑州网站seo外包站长工具域名解析
  • 自助网站建设开发北京网优化seo公司
  • 淘宝客网站备案流程sem投放
  • 个人asp网站模板下载近10天的时事新闻
  • 公积金网站建设方案免费发广告的网站
  • 帮人做淘宝美工的网站安徽seo优化规则
  • 嘉兴网站建设技术开发aso优化注意什么
  • 安徽住房和城乡建设厅seo研究中心qq群
  • 网页设计搜题软件企业seo顾问服务
  • 外国做家具的网站百度公司有哪些部门